    GENERAL SUMMARY:
    Under the direct supervision of the Economic Development Director, the Economic
    Development Coordinator will perform a variety of technical and professional work to advance
    the economic development efforts of the Town including tourism and leveraging the local
    visitor-based economy. The individual selected for this position must be detailed oriented with
    general knowledge of economic development policies and programs as well as promotion and
    marketing of the Town's cultural and historic assets. The individual will be self-motivated,
    organized and experienced in fiscal management and be able to manage community relations.
    The Economic Development Coordinator will be responsible for managing the administrative
    aspects of the Economic Development Office, including budgeting and financial management of
    the Liberty Ride Bus Tour, Battle Green Guide programs, procurement, supervising tourism
    staff, developing and implementing marketing initiatives, writing and managing grants and
    contractors, as well as performing analysis and project management associated with economic
    development initiatives.


    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S:

    • Performs special projects and other related duties as required, directed, or as the situation
    dictates. Projects may require the collection and analysis of a variety of statistical data, the
    preparation of reports, spreadsheets, budgets, and maps on topics such as census information,
    sales, land use, tax base data, and hotel occupancy and meals tax.

    • Conducts research into relevant economic development issues, gathers and analyzes data, and
    prepares studies and policy actions related to current economic development issues and tourism
    opportunities and programs.

    • Provides technical information and support to the Economic Development Office and the
    Visitors Center, performs follow-up action, and conducts additional research as directed by the
    Economic Development Director.

    EMPLOYMENT OPPORTUNITY
    Town of Lexington


    • Prepares budgets and analyzes various data - such as visitation data, sales data from the Visitor
    Center, etc.
    for monthly reports as needed.

    • Monitors web statistics and sets benchmarks to gauge the success of the projects.
    • Prepares, maintains, and manages the content for publications, brochures, advertisements, and
    Economic Development Office, Visitor Center, and Tourism websites.

    • Attends Committee and Board meetings as and when required, and is Lexington's
    representative on Greater Merrimack Valley CVB Board.

    • Assists in the evaluation of land use policies, ordinance amendments, and other proposals as
    they relate to economic development issues.

    • Prepares grant applications and procures and manages contract services.

    SUPERVISORY RESPONSIBILITY:
    Under general direction from the Economic Development Director, this position supervises the
    Visitors Center Manager, seasonal employees, contractors, and volunteers.
